Van Metre Companies is seeking a Community Experience Associate to work at one of our Loudoun County communities.
As a Community Experience Associate at Van Metre Homes, your primary responsibility is to deliver an exceptional homebuying experience to potential buyers by conducting engaging tours, maximizing the potential of the CRM system, ensuring accurate documentation, collaborating with other teams, achieving data accuracy, and proactively maintaining a tidy appearance of the community and its homes. As a Community Experience Associate at Van Metre Homes, your role is crucial in attracting and retaining customers, and contributing to the overall success of Van Metre Homes.
Van Metre Model Homes are open 7 days per week. The two days off for this position will be either on Tuesday and Wednesday or on Thursday and Friday. Weekend work is a requirement for this position. For more information about Van Metre Communities, please visit Van Metre Homes
Community Experience Associate Responsibilities
- Tour experience : Deliver an exceptional homebuying experience by conducting engaging tours of model homes, immediate delivery homes, and the surrounding community for potential buyers. Includes utilizing proactive follow-up skills to nurture promising leads and convert them into buyers.
- Prospect outreach : Maximize the potential of Van Metre's Customer Relationship Management (CRM) system to identify and engage with prospects who could be interested in your community. This includes executing strategic cold and warm outreach campaigns through email, text, and phone calls.
- Product expertise : Demonstrate superb knowledge of the community, its products, and Van Metre's construction techniques and materials, as well as real estate market trends and competition overall to enable effective communication of the community's value and benefits to potential buyers.
- Traffic management : Ensure accurate documentation of all appointments and prospect engagement by maintaining up-to-date traffic dashboards. This includes timely logging of appointments, thorough documentation of prospect traffic, and ensuring follow-up before and after engagements.
- Sales operations : Collaborate with the Community Executive and Community Experience Manager to identify opportunities for cross-functional collaboration with the Marketing, Market Intelligence, and other teams. Leverage their expertise to optimize community performance and communicate the community's needs to these teams.
- Record maintenance : Maintain data accuracy across Van Metre's CRM, contract management solution, and buyer portal. This involves verifying proper sharing and storage of all documents and meeting internal standards for data integrity.
- Community appearance : Proactively maintain a tidy and presentable appearance of the community and its homes at all times. This involves scheduling regular cleanings, overseeing the cleaning of models when opening and closing, and ensuring that the community is always well-maintained and visually appealing.
